The Certified Professional in Information Technology Management (CPITM) certification validates a professional's expertise in IT management best practices. This globally recognized credential demonstrates competency across diverse IT domains, enhancing career prospects significantly.
Learning outcomes for the CPITM typically include mastering IT governance, risk management, strategic planning, IT budgeting, and project management within an IT context. Successful candidates gain a deep understanding of IT service management (ITSM) frameworks and methodologies, crucial for navigating modern IT landscapes.
The duration of the CPITM program varies depending on the provider and chosen learning path. Self-paced online courses might take several months, while intensive bootcamps could be completed in a few weeks. The certification generally requires passing a comprehensive exam to demonstrate mastery of the outlined competencies.
